Dr. Jinbin Xu is a leading innovator in stretchable electronics and advanced nanomaterial fabrication, with a focus on developing robust, flexible electrodes for next-generation soft robotics, electronic skins, and wearable sensors. His most-cited work, "Direct Writing of Liquid Metal onto an Electrospun Graphene Oxide Composite Polymer Nanofiber Membrane for Robust and Stretchable Electrodes" (2023, 22 citations), addresses a critical challenge in the field: creating electrodes that maintain electrical stability under extreme mechanical deformation. By combining liquid metal direct writing with electrospun graphene oxide composite nanofiber membranes, Xu introduced a scalable, lithography-free method that yields highly stretchable and electrically robust electrodes. This breakthrough overcomes the limitations of traditional fabrication techniques, offering a practical pathway for integrating flexible conductors into real-world applications. His research bridges materials science and device engineering, demonstrating how novel composite architectures can deliver both mechanical resilience and high conductivity.
